This is an exciting opportunity to join our established team as an Apprentice Freight Forwarder in our busy Kent office. The work is varied, from assisting other members of the team to dealing with client matters to completing various administrative functions such as:-
* Carrying out admin functions for different client related tasks.
* Office administration duties to include various types of communications and helping other team members.
* Conversing with clients, suppliers and other branches over the telephone.
* Answering the phone.
* Calendar management.
* Handling incoming and outgoing mail.
* Issuing invoices.
* Using internal software and Microsoft packages including Word and Excel.
* Booking jobs on our internal software.
* Any other duties as required.
